Turmeric is often referred to as the “golden spice,” and for good reason. The active compound in turmeric, known as curcumin, is renowned for its powerful anti-inflammatory properties. Research has shown that curcumin can help combat inflammation at the molecular level, which is crucial for reducing the risk of chronic diseases such as heart disease and cancer. Additionally, turmeric has been associated with improved immune health, making it an excellent ingredient to include in your diet, especially during cold and flu season. It also supports digestive health by stimulating bile production, which can aid in the digestion of fats and improve overall gut health.
Moving on to ginger, this aromatic root is not only a flavorful addition to the smoothie but also a digestive powerhouse. Ginger has long been used in traditional medicine to alleviate nausea, whether from motion sickness, morning sickness during pregnancy, or even post-operative feelings. Its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ties further bolster its reputation as a health-promoting ingredient. Ginger can also help reduce muscle pain and soreness, making it a great post-workout option.
An essential component of this recipe is black pepper, which may seem like a minor addition, but its role is crucial. Black pepper contains piperine, a natural compound that enhances the absorption of curcumin by up to 2000%. This means that by incorporating black pepper into your Golden Turmeric Ginger Smoothie, you’re maximizing the health benefits of turmeric, ensuring that your body can effectively utilize its potent properties.

Creating a Golden Turmeric Ginger Smoothie is a straightforward process that yields a delicious and nutritious drink. Follow these detailed steps to ensure your smoothie turns out perfectly.
Start by gathering all your ingredients. You will need:
– 1 ripe banana (preferably frozen)
– 1 cup of unsweetened almond milk (or any milk of your choice)
– 1 teaspoon of ground turmeric
– 1 teaspoon of fresh ginger, grated (or ½ teaspoon of ground ginger)
– 1 tablespoon of maple syrup or honey (to taste)
– A pinch of black pepper (to enhance turmeric absorption)
– Optional: ice cubes and chia seeds
Using a frozen banana is key to achieving a creamy and smooth texture in your smoothie. When blended, frozen bananas create a thick, luscious base without the need for additional ice, which can dilute the flavor. If you don’t have a frozen banana on hand, you can freeze a ripe banana ahead of time or use a fresh banana, but be prepared for a slightly less creamy result.
Fresh ginger can be a bit tough to work with, but with the right technique, it becomes easy to grate. Start by peeling your ginger using a spoon to scrape off the skin. This method reduces waste and is simpler than using a knife. Once peeled, use a microplane or a fine grater to grate the ginger into a bowl. If you prefer a milder flavor, you can adjust the amount of ginger to your liking.
Once all your ingredients are prepped, it’s time to blend.
1. Add Ingredients to the Blender: First, pour in the almond milk, followed by the frozen banana, grated ginger, turmeric, and black pepper. If you’re using maple syrup or honey, add it now. If you’re incorporating chia seeds, add them too.
2. Blend: Start blending on low speed to combine the ingredients, then gradually increase to high speed.
3. Optimal Blending Techniques for a Creamy Consistency: Blend for about 30-60 seconds until the mixture is smooth. If your smoothie is too thick, add a splash more almond milk or water until you reach your desired consistency.
After blending, taste your smoothie. If you prefer it sweeter, add more maple syrup or honey. You can also adjust the amount of ginger and turmeric based on your flavor preferences. Remember, the black pepper is crucial as it enhances the bioavailability of turmeric, but you can adjust the amount according to your spice tolerance.

Understanding the nutritional benefits of your Golden Turmeric Ginger Smoothie can help you appreciate its health value even more.
A single serving of this smoothie (approximately 12 ounces) contains roughly:
– Calories: 220
– Protein: 4g
– Carbohydrates: 42g
– Fat: 5g
– Fiber: 5g
– Sugar: 15g
These values may vary slightly based on the specific ingredients and measurements you use.
This smoothie is rich in essential vitamins and minerals, including:
– Vitamin C: From ginger and banana, supporting immune health.
– Vitamin A: From turmeric, promoting eye health.
– Magnesium: Found in chia seeds, crucial for muscle and nerve function.
– Potassium: From bananas, aiding in heart health and muscle function.
